Abstract
The individual-particle shell model is used in order to describe the initial and final nuclear states which are involved in the nuclear direct photodisintegration. General formulae for the final statistical matrix are deduced in the case of initially polarized nuclei and polarized photons. These results are expressed in the extreme j-j as well as in the extreme L-S coupling scheme. Some reasonable limiting assumptions are made with the aim of pointing out how the angular correlations depend on the coupling scheme. The first p-shell is considered in detail; we find that the cross-section depends remarkably on the coupling scheme, and that the polarization can change its sign in addition to its value.
